This sound is so very pretty. It breaks the boundary of beauty we've known so far. It also uses no oscillators.

Yep, just a lot of punch and resonance, a pinch of key tracking, some effects, and bam, this beauty.

Made it completely by accident when fooling around with self oscillation.

http://dl.dropbox.com/u/1715217/osc_free.r3p

for those too lazy to download, just

1. Turn off osc 1 volume, turn punch to max, and transpose whole patch down 3 octaves
2. set filter 1 to high pass, with max resonance and 60 cutoff
3. set key tracking to +1.
4. apply ensemble and stereo mod. delay. fool around with eq. tada!
